The Cultural Significance of Gambling
Gambling has long been intertwined with human culture, serving as a reflection of societal values, traditions, and economic conditions. Across different societies, gambling can symbolize luck, skill, or even fate, depending on cultural narratives. In some cultures, gaming activities are integral to celebrations and rituals, reinforcing social bonds. The perception of gambling often varies significantly from one culture to another, shaping how individuals engage with games of chance.
This divergence in perception leads to various attitudes towards gambling. In certain societies, it may be embraced as a form of entertainment, while in others, it could be viewed with skepticism or even moral opposition. Such perceptions influence not only personal choices but also regulatory frameworks surrounding gambling activities, determining where and how gambling can occur. The Psychological Aspects of Gambling
The psychology behind gambling is multifaceted and deeply rooted in human behavior. Factors such as the thrill of risk, the allure of winning, and even social dynamics play significant roles in shaping an individual’s choices. Many players are drawn to the excitement that gambling provides, often viewing it as a break from routine or a chance to test their luck. This thrill-seeking behavior is further fueled by the potential for financial gain, leading to a complex interplay between risk and reward.
Moreover, cognitive biases, such as the illusion of control and the gambler’s fallacy, heavily influence decision-making processes. These psychological elements contribute to persistent gambling habits and can skew perceptions of winning. Understanding these mental frameworks helps illuminate why individuals may continue to gamble despite unfavorable outcomes.
The Role of Media and Representation
Media representation plays a crucial role in shaping public perceptions of gambling. Movies, television shows, and online content often glamorize casino culture, portraying it as a world filled with excitement and endless opportunities. Such portrayals can influence individuals’ perceptions, normalizing gambling as a leisurely activity and impacting their choices. This can lead to an increased interest in gambling, especially among younger audiences who may be more susceptible to these portrayals.
However, media can also present a darker side of gambling, highlighting addiction and the negative consequences of compulsive betting. This dual representation creates a complex narrative that impacts how society views gambling and those who participate in it. The balance between these portrayals shapes societal norms and individual decisions regarding gambling.
Social Influences on Gambling Behavior
Social circles greatly affect an individual’s gambling choices. Peer pressure, family attitudes, and community norms can either encourage or discourage participation in gambling activities. When gambling is normalized within a social group, individuals may be more likely to engage in it, often viewing it as a shared experience rather than a solitary activity. This collective mindset can enhance the enjoyment of gambling, making it a popular choice for social gatherings.
Conversely, negative perceptions within a community can lead to stigma surrounding gambling. Individuals may feel compelled to hide their gambling behaviors, potentially leading to more secretive and risky practices. Social influences are crucial in understanding the broader context of gambling behavior, as they provide insight into why some individuals may partake while others abstain.
